Job Advert

(Please note the salary is Pro Rata) for part time hours.

The shift pattern for this post is Mon – Fri 0700-1100, Saturday/Sunday 0700-1200.

​​​​​​​An opportunity has arisen for a Phlebotomist to collect blood samples by venepuncture, as requested, from patients, ensuring patient, personal and colleague safety through adherence to Departmental and Divisional Policies and Procedures and relevant Health and Safety legislation. Experience is beneficial but not required.

Essential criteria:

  • Educated to standard Grade Level or equivalent experience. 
  • Good communication skills required. Candidate must have the ability to work in a demanding arena with the ability to use your initiative and manage your time. 

As a bank member of staff you will be asked to cover available shifts Monday to Friday 0700-1100 and Saturday/Sunday 0700-1200.
